Lipo-C – Lipotropic Compound Overview & Research Information

Lipo-C is a term commonly used to describe a combination of lipotropic compounds that are studied in biochemical and metabolic research. Lipotropic agents are substances that play a role in lipid metabolism, including the breakdown, transport, and processing of fats within biological systems.

In scientific and laboratory contexts, Lipo-C formulations are referenced in studies related to metabolic pathways, liver function mechanisms, and cellular energy regulation. These compounds are typically examined under controlled conditions to understand their biochemical behavior and role in metabolic processes.


What is Lipo-C?

Lipo-C generally refers to a blended formulation of lipotropic compounds, often including nutrients such as amino acids, vitamins, and metabolic cofactors. In research settings, these components are studied individually and in combination to observe their effects on metabolic activity and lipid processing.

Common areas of study include:

  • Lipid metabolism pathways
  • Methylation cycle processes
  • Hepatic (liver) biochemical function
  • Cellular energy production mechanisms

Because formulations can vary, Lipo-C is considered a general research category rather than a single standardized compound.

Key Components Often Associated with Lipo-C

While formulations may vary, lipotropic research blends often involve compounds such as:

  • Methionine (amino acid involved in methylation processes)
  • Inositol (cell signaling and lipid metabolism roles)
  • Choline (fat transport and liver function studies)
  • Vitamin B complex derivatives (cofactor activity in metabolism)

Each of these components is studied individually and in combination to understand metabolic interactions in biological systems.
